Handbooks that contain program requirements and procedures should be available to all students upon entry into the program. All specific course and seminar requirements, oral/written exam procedures and other program specific information should be provided. Advising information should remind students of the fact that three-fifths of their credits must be from 600 and 700 level courses for M.S. candidates and three-fifths of their credits must be from 800 level courses for Ph.D. candidates. Encourage all students to use the Guidelines to Thesis and Dissertations when they prepare their research prospectus and make them aware of the template available from the Associate Dean's web site. |
